I am from Bangladesh, a beautiful South Asian country marked by lush greenery and thousands of waterways. Currently, I am working as a graduate research assistant (GRA) in the complex network and security research (CNSR) lab at Virginia Tech. My focus is to analyze the cybersecurity of any networked systems by applying machine learning and artificial intelligence to detect anomalies in the spatio-temporal network data. My current domains are autonomous vehicles and spectrum access systems for 5G.

I completed my B.Sc in Electrical and Electronic Engineering from Bangladesh University of Engineering & Technology (BUET) in 2016. After my graduation, I joined Uttara University, Dhaka as a Lecturer in the department of Computer Science and Engineering. I also worked as an Assistant Engineer for Electricity Generation Company of Bangladesh (EGCB). In 2020, I completed my master's degree in Computer Engineering from Florida International University with a thesis on deception defense for secure hierarchical cyber-physical systems against stealthy cyberattacks.
